What Causes Tooth Staining
Before understanding how bleaching gel works, it is essential to understand why teeth become discolored to begin with. Tooth discoloration can be identified right into two main types: external and inherent spots. External stains take place externally of the enamel and are generally triggered by food, beverages, and way of life habits such as coffee, tea, merlot, and smoking cigarettes. These materials contain pigments that connect to the outer layer of the teeth gradually.
Inherent spots, on the other hand, create inside the tooth structure. They might be caused by aging, specific medicines, injury, or extreme fluoride exposure during tooth development. These stains are deeper and commonly harder to eliminate contrasted to emerge discolorations.
Both kinds of staining influence how light reflects off the teeth, making them appear plain or yellow. Teeth whitening gel is developed to resolve both surface-level and deeper discolorations through oxidation responses.
The Key Components in Bleaching Gel
The majority of teeth whitening gels consist of energetic bleaching agents, usually hydrogen peroxide or carbamide peroxide. These compounds are in charge of breaking down spots through a chemical procedure called oxidation. Hydrogen peroxide works rapidly, while carbamide peroxide breaks down right into hydrogen peroxide and urea, giving a slower yet longer-lasting lightening impact.
When related to the teeth, these ingredients pass through the enamel and get to the blemished molecules within. When triggered, they start damaging the chemical bonds that hold stain bits with each other, properly decreasing their presence.
Some lightening gels additionally consist of stabilizers, thickening representatives, and desensitizing substances to boost comfort and guarantee even application throughout the tooth surface area.
Just How the Whitening Process Works
The bleaching process begins when the gel is put on the teeth utilizing trays, strips, or a brush. Once touching the enamel, the active peroxide substances start to launch oxygen particles. These oxygen molecules pass through the permeable framework of the enamel and dentin layers.
Inside the tooth, the oxygen molecules communicate with the colored compounds responsible for staining. Via oxidation, these big pigment molecules are broken down into smaller, much less visible particles. This change decreases the intensity of the discolor and makes the teeth show up whiter.
The process does not get rid of enamel or transform the all-natural framework of the teeth. Rather, it alters the chemical structure of the discolorations, making them less visible to the human eye.
The Function of Enamel Porosity
Tooth enamel is not completely solid; it includes tiny pores that allow little particles to go through. Whitening gels rely on this all-natural porosity to get to deeper stains underneath the surface.
When peroxide breaks down, the resulting oxygen particles are tiny sufficient to travel with these pores. This permits the bleaching representative to target both surface discolorations and much deeper discoloration within the dentin layer. The efficiency of lightening gel depends on exactly how well these molecules can penetrate and respond with discolor substances.
Nonetheless, enamel porosity also explains why sensitivity can take place throughout bleaching. As the gel passes through the enamel, it may briefly get to nerve endings inside the tooth, causing light level of sensitivity in some people.
Activation and Time Elements
Teeth bleaching gels call for time to work efficiently. The period of therapy depends upon the focus of peroxide and the solution of the item. Greater concentrations normally generate faster outcomes however might also boost level of sensitivity.
Some lightening systems use additional activation techniques, such as LED light or warmth, to increase the chemical reaction. While light activation is typically marketed as improving outcomes, the main lightening effect still comes from the peroxide itself.
Consistency is additionally vital. Repetitive applications over a number of days or weeks allow the lightening agents to slowly break down more stain molecules, causing a brighter overall appearance.
Security and Enamel Defense
When made use of correctly, teeth bleaching gels are considered secure for enamel. The key is regulated exposure and correct concentration of active ingredients. Oral professionals frequently recommend making use of lightening products according to guidelines to prevent overuse.
Most modern bleaching gels consist of components that help in reducing sensitivity and shield enamel throughout the whitening procedure. These may consist of fluoride or potassium nitrate, which aid enhance teeth and tranquil nerve feedbacks.
It is also essential to avoid extreme use bleaching items, as over-bleaching can cause temporary level of sensitivity or uneven results. Complying with recommended usage makes sure both safety and efficiency.
Why Outcomes Range People
Not everybody accomplishes the exact same bleaching outcomes, also when making use of similar products. This variation relies on several factors, including the kind of discolorations, the density of enamel, and all-natural tooth color.
Surface area discolorations commonly respond quicker to lightening gel, while deep intrinsic spots may need longer treatment or expert treatment. Way of living practices such as smoking cigarettes or constant usage of staining beverages can additionally affect how long results last.
Genes likewise play a role in all-natural tooth shade, meaning some individuals may have a little darker or lighter enamel regardless of whitening treatment.
